Natural Beauty - Eye of the Day
For this look I used 3 colors from the Nature Beauty Itay Minerals Stacker.



 Start by applying eye primer. On the lid use the lightest shade and blend out. Next apply the medium shade to the crease and blend up. Use the darkest red/burgundy color just in the crease. Finish with the lightest color on the brow bone to highlight it.



Apply eyeliner, mascara and you have a quick simple natural look. You can check out my full review on Itay Minerals here.

3 Italy Minerals Review

Itay Mineral Cosmetic
Itay Minerals has a full cosmetic line including everything for the face. The are located in California and their products are made in the USA. The customer service is fabulous. I dealt directly with Rummy and have nothing but great things to say. All of my emails were answered promptly.

I received the 8 stack of shimmers in "Caribbean Samba", 3 stack of shimmers in "Nature Beauty" and 3 shades of mineral foundation. When i opened my package it was love at first sight when i saw this beautiful rainbow stack in front of me. I couldn't resist i had to swatch it right away.

Caribbean Samba is so shimmery its almost metallic. The stackable comes in squared clear acrylic jars that give it a very elegant upscale look. On the bottom of the stackable is the ingredients and collection name. The only thing I noticed I wasn't crazy about is that I don't know what the color names are in the stack as they aren't labeled. However you could easily go to their website and look through the single jars and possibly put 2&2 together.

Nature Beauty stack is a perfect neutral trio. They are also insanely shimmery. Even though I love bright bold colors I'm always drawn to warm earthy colors and tend to wear them more for everyday. The three shades in this stack are perfect for all skin tones. You have the lightest color as a highlight, the medium color is a very unique brown with gold & green shimmer, and the darkest color is a metallic burgundy. The work really well together.

The mineral foundation is really nice to. I am happy I got the three colors though as my original choice was to dark. The foundation is a medium coverage but is buildable to a full coverage. I have acne scarring and redness and i was able to get a nice finish. It does a fabulous job at buffing out fine lines and pores. After playing around with it and since my skin is less than desirable i found it great paired with my normal liquid foundation. For a more full coverage flawless look i like to apply a liquid foundation and use this on top as a setting powder. The two together yield perfect skin results.

Overall I am super happy with the products and would recommend. If you have older or more mature skin I would avoid the shimmers and go with a matte eyeshadow as the intensity of the shimmer stacks will be to much and will enhance your lines and wrinkles. But definitely get the foundations.

1 Tropical Bluebird - Tutorial

This weeks requested eyeshadow tutorial was green, pink & blue so i decided to use Slimmer, Devoted & Bluebird minerals from Abigail's Boutique Designs (a.k.a. Abby Girls)
1.Prime your lid and apply slimmer to the inner corner and blend out with just a normal eyeshadow brush.
2. With the same brush apply Devoted to the outer corner and blend to form a soft orange in the middle of the lid. Take it up to about halfway from lash to brow. Make sure to blend good.
3. Using Bluebird and some Metal FX foiling serum mix til you get a nice eye liner consistency. Yous a angled brush go ahead and apply it like liner to form a dramatic cat eye.
4. To make the eye pop a little more use a black liner on your water line.
5. Finish off with some mascara and your look is complete. I know this may be a little dramatic for some so you could always do a  smaller blue liner design but i like being bold sometimes. It's fun give it a shot and let me know what you think.

8 Caramel Frappuccino My Way.


A friend of mine got me into iced coffee from Starbucks. The only kind i like is the caramel one and though its pretty good I knew I could make it way better. So while I was browsing the store looking for inspiration for dinner I grabbed the stuff I needed to make my own caramel frappuccino. So here we go.

Ingredients:

  • 1 1/2 shots of water
  • 3 mounded spoonfuls of international instant coffee in caramel vanilla
  • 2 small handfuls of ice
  • Hersey's caramel syrup
  • whipped cream

1. Start by mixing your water with your instant coffee
2. Put your ice in the blender
3. Add in your coffee mixture
4. drizzle in some extra caramel to your liking
5. Blend it all up really good
6. Pour into tall glass
7. Top with whipped cream and more caramel. Enjoy

This really only take a couple minutes and it s sooooo good. Now its not really any healthier than the Starbucks version although if you left out the syrup and whipped cream it would be but as is its about the same. The good thing about it though is the price is a whole lot better. A tall Starbucks is almost $5 with tax and for less than $10 I can make at least 8. That's only $1.25 each.
